1950 Press Photo Men at the Boy's Club of America Convention in Washington D.C.

Description
Washington DC: The Nation's only living ex-president, Herbert Hoover, speaking at the annual convention of the Boy's Club of America said tonight that if America's potentially wayward boys can be put on the right path" we will have done more to cure our national ills than wither subsidies or so-called security." Shown above left to right: Herbert Hoover; David W. Armstrong, Executive Director of Boy's Club of America; William E. Hall, President of Boy's Clubs; J. Edgar Hoover, Director of the FBI.

Photo is dated 1950.

Photo measures 7.75 x 7 inches.
